Bearings are critical components in rotating machinery, and their failure often leads to unplanned downtime and expensive repairs. Nanoprecise uses AI-driven condition monitoring systems that track real-time data such as vibration, temperature, and acoustic signals to identify early signs of wear, misalignment, or lubrication issues. This proactive approach allows maintenance teams to intervene with precision, avoiding catastrophic failures and extending equipment life. With the ability to analyze complex patterns through machine learning, Nanoprecise not only detects problems early but also provides actionable insights to optimize maintenance schedules.
